Mining is a process of extracting valuable minerals from a mine. The following are the impacts of mining:

1. Mining can cause sinkholes, erosion, and biodiversity loss, contamination of soil, surface and groundwater.  

2. The mining process emits carbon into the environment; causing serious hazards to biodiversity and human health.

3. The poisoning of water reservoirs emerging from the leakage of substances also adversely affects the health of the local inhabitants.
